Egg Coffee
One of the most unique offerings on the Da Vien Coffee Menu is the Cà Phê Trứng, or egg coffee. This drink is a delightful blend of strong Vietnamese coffee, egg yolks, and sweetened condensed milk. The egg yolks are whipped until they form a creamy, frothy layer on top of the coffee, creating a velvety texture that is both indulgent and satisfying. Egg coffee is a must-try for anyone looking to experience the full spectrum of Vietnamese coffee culture.

The Phin Filter
The phin filter is a traditional Vietnamese coffee brewing device that plays a crucial role in the brewing process. This small, metal filter is placed on top of a cup or glass, and the coffee grounds are added to it. Hot water is then poured over the grounds, allowing the coffee to drip slowly into the cup below. The phin filter ensures that the coffee is brewed to perfection, extracting the full flavor and aroma of the beans.

A Blend of East and West
Vietnamese coffee culture is a unique blend of Eastern and Western influences. The French introduced coffee to Vietnam during their colonial rule, and over time, the Vietnamese adapted the beverage to suit their tastes and preferences. The result is a coffee culture that is distinctly Vietnamese, with its own unique flavors, brewing methods, and traditions.
